Provincial Parks: Discover Our Nature

Natural Resources (to July 2018)

NOTE: The camping season for each Nova Scotia provincial park follows the release.


Nova Scotians are invited to step away from the day-to-day and let their senses soak up nature's finest experiences.

The provincial park reservation system will open Thursday, April 2.

"Now's the time for Nova Scotia campers to start planning and reserve space in our outstanding provincial parks," said Department of Natural Resources Minister Carolyn Bolivar-Getson. "Staying at one of 20 camping parks is one of the best ways to discover Nova Scotia's natural beauty."

Campers can choose campsites within campgrounds by accessing the reservation system online or by phone at 1-888-544-3434, between 9 a.m. and 11 p.m.

Beyond camping, Nova Scotia Provincial Parks provide attractions for all ages and activities for everyone, from the observer to the experienced outdoors person. Facilities include beach and day-use parks, as well as many trails.

Day-use provincial parks operate from Victoria Day weekend until Thanksgiving Day weekend. Opening and closing dates for camping parks vary.

Camping park dates have changed so campers will have more opportunities to enjoy Nova Scotia's provincial parks. This year, there are 96 more days available for use than in 2008.

Reservation fees this year are $8, with a $6 cancellation fee. Fees are $18 for basic camping, $23 for park with flush toilets and shower building, and $31 for water and electrical sites at Porters Lake.

No alcohol is permitted in all Nova Scotia Provincial Parks from the park opening date to July 2 for the 2009 season.

Following is a list of provincial parks and their opening and closing dates:

  • Amherst Shore, June 19-Oct. 12
  • Battery, June 19-Sept. 14
  • Blomidon, May 15-Sept. 7
  • Boylston, June 19-Sept. 14
  • Cape Chignecto, May 15-Oct. 25
  • Caribou/Munroes Island, June 19-Oct. 12
  • Dollar Lake, June 19-Oct. 12
  • Ellenwood Lake, May 15-Sept. 7
  • Five Islands, May 15-Sept. 7
  • Graves Island, May 15-Sept. 7
  • Laurie, June 19-Sept. 14
  • Mira River, June 12-Sept. 14
  • Porters Lake, May 15-Oct. 12
  • Rissers Beach, May 15-Oct. 12
  • Salsman, June 19-Sept. 14
  • Smileys, June 19-Sept. 28
  • The Islands, May 15-Sept. 7
  • Thomas Raddall, May 15-Oct. 12
  • Valleyview, June 19-Oct. 12
  • Whycocomagh, June 19-Oct. 19
